The Top 5 Benefits of Lamination and Laminating Films

Introduction to Lamination and Laminating Films

Lamination and laminating films have become indispensable in various industries due to their numerous benefits. From enhancing the durability of printed materials to improving their aesthetic appeal, the advantages of using lamination are manifold. One of the standout materials in this realm is the metalized base film, which offers unique properties that make it a preferred choice for many applications. In this article, we will explore the top five benefits of lamination and laminating films, with a special focus on metalized base film.

1. Enhanced Durability and Protection

Shielding Against Wear and Tear

One of the primary benefits of lamination is the enhanced durability it provides to printed materials. Laminating films act as a protective barrier, shielding documents, posters, and other printed items from wear and tear. This is particularly important for materials that are frequently handled or exposed to harsh environments.

Resistance to Moisture and Stains

Laminated film offers excellent resistance to moisture and stains. This makes it ideal for applications where the material might come into contact with liquids or be exposed to humid conditions. The metalized base film, in particular, excels in providing a robust protective layer that prevents water damage and staining.

2. Improved Aesthetic Appeal

Glossy and Matte Finishes

Laminating films are available in various finishes, including glossy and matte. These finishes can significantly enhance the visual appeal of printed materials. A glossy finish adds a vibrant, shiny look, making colors pop and images stand out. On the other hand, a matte finish offers a sophisticated, non-reflective surface that reduces glare.

Metallic Effects

The metalized base film is particularly known for its ability to create stunning metallic effects. This type of film can give printed materials a premium, high-end look, making them more attractive and eye-catching. Whether it's for packaging, promotional materials, or decorative items, the metallic sheen of metalized base film can elevate the overall aesthetic.

3. Cost-Effective Solution

Extended Lifespan

By protecting printed materials from damage, lamination extends their lifespan. This means that items such as menus, maps, and instructional materials do not need to be replaced as frequently, resulting in cost savings over time. The durability provided by laminating films ensures that materials remain in good condition for longer periods.

Reduced Maintenance Costs

In addition to extending the lifespan of printed materials, lamination also reduces maintenance costs. Laminated items are easier to clean and maintain, as they are resistant to dirt, fingerprints, and smudges. This is particularly beneficial for high-traffic areas where cleanliness is crucial.

4. Versatility in Applications

Wide Range of Uses

Laminating films are incredibly versatile and can be used in a wide range of applications. From protecting important documents and certificates to enhancing the appearance of marketing materials, the possibilities are endless. The metalized base film, with its unique properties, is especially suitable for applications that require both durability and aesthetic appeal.

Customizable Options

Laminating films can be customized to meet specific requirements. They are available in various thicknesses, finishes, and sizes, allowing for tailored solutions that fit different needs. Whether it's for small-scale projects or large industrial applications, there is a laminating film that can meet the demands.

5. Environmental Benefits

Recyclable Materials

Many laminating films, including metalized base film, are made from recyclable materials. This means that they can be disposed of in an environmentally friendly manner, reducing the impact on landfills. Choosing recyclable laminating films is a step towards more sustainable practices.

Reduced Waste

By extending the lifespan of printed materials, lamination helps reduce waste. Fewer replacements mean less consumption of resources and lower waste generation. This contributes to a more sustainable approach to material usage and waste management.
